BANJUL: Secretary-General of the OIC has expressed his sincere gratitude and appreciation to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ia for the leading role it has played and the valuable efforts it has exerted during its chairmanship of the 14th Islamic Summit.

The OIC statement on Friday said that Hissein Brahim Taha made the remarks at the meeting of the OIC Council of Foreign Ministers (CFM) preparatory to the 15th session of the Islamic Summit Conference in Banjul, Gambia.

He affirmed the General Secretariat’s full readiness to cooperate and coordinate with the Gambian government for the success of the Summit.

He also thanked the generous support of Saudi Arabia to the OIC and its continuous interest in all its activities, under the generous patronage of the Custodian of the Two Holy Mosques King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ud and Crown Prince and Prime Minister, Prince Mohammed bin Salman.

The Secretary-General extended his thanks to Saudi Foreign Minister, Prince Faisal bin Farhan, for his support as well as his cooperation and coordination with the OIC in various issues of interest.

He went on to say the challenges faced by the OIC require stepping up efforts, cooperation and solidarity, especially with regard to the Palestinian issue.

He highlighted the serious developments faced by the Palestinian Cause, especially the ongoing aggression on Gaza, the escalating killings, colonial settlement, Judaization of the city of Al-Quds, and violation of the sanctity of the blessed Al-Aqsa Mosque.

Vice-Minister of Foreign Affairs of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, Eng. Waleed bin Abdulkarim El-Khereiji, in his speech at the opening session commended the efforts made by Gambia to ensure the successful organization of the 15th Islamic Summit in Banjul.

He recalled the contributions, efforts, and initiatives of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ia during its presidency of the 14th Summit, especially in support of the Palestinian Cause.

Minister of Foreign Affairs, International Cooperation and Gambians Abroad, Mamadou Tangara, delivered a speech in his capacity as Chair of the CFM preparatory meeting, in which he welcomed the delegations of the participating countries, and stressed the role of the OIC in addressing the various challenges facing Member States.
